2025
Competed twice during her freshman season, running her best time at the Greeno/Dirksen Invitational (20:32.2)...She bested her first meet time of 21:36.1.
High School: A determined and accomplished distance runner from Dowling Catholic High School in West Des Moines, Iowa, Braelyn Gifford began her high school career in Nebraska, where she made an immediate impact at the state level. She medaled multiple times at the Nebraska State Cross Country and Track Championships, specializing in the 3200m, 1600m, and 5k events. As a key scoring runner, she helped her team win its first-ever girls state track and field title—one of the proudest moments of her athletic journey. Braelyn earned four varsity letters each in cross country and track and combined her athletic success with academic excellence throughout high school.
Personal: Daughter of Natalie and Danny Gifford, Braelyn has three siblings: Madi, Cooper, and Hadley. She chose the University of Northern Colorado because of its welcoming team culture, inspiring coaching staff, and the sense of belonging she felt during her visit. A Biology major, Braelyn aspires to become a pediatric surgeon. Outside of running, she enjoys reading, baking, cooking, spending time with friends and family, and being outdoors.
